The Experience

Help us to keep our hostel and activity centre clean and tidy. Tasks involve everyday cleaning of rooms, bathrooms and common areas as well as keeping the place look nice and welcoming .. Ideally you have an eye for what needs to be done and like to take own responsibility as well as work together with us. Volunteers take own responsibility for cooking their own meals . When suitable we eat together.

Spain

3

The experience at the hostel was average. I had a private room and could use the kitchen anytime, which was great, but the house had no running water, so I had to walk outside to use the bathroom in other house. The internet was very unreliable, often not working after 8 pm, which made my online work difficult. There was no clear schedule, so some volunteers felt lost, though I liked the flexibility. In the end, I also helped with cleaning, the café and check-ins. The surroundings are stunning.
